[jboss-cvs] JBossAS SVN: r108915 - in branches/JBPAPP_5_1_datagrid/testsuite: src/main/org/jboss/test/cluster/datagrid/test and 1 other directory.

jboss-cvs-commits at lists.jboss.org jboss-cvs-commits at lists.jboss.org
Mon Oct 25 17:32:05 EDT 2010


Author: rachmatowicz at jboss.com
Date: 2010-10-25 17:32:03 -0400 (Mon, 25 Oct 2010)
New Revision: 108915

Modified:
   branches/JBPAPP_5_1_datagrid/testsuite/imports/server-config.xml
   branches/JBPAPP_5_1_datagrid/testsuite/src/main/org/jboss/test/cluster/datagrid/test/HotRodClientTestCase.java
Log:
Revert changes for test case framework for datagrid tests to be based on JBossTestCase. Instead, add in separate server configurations for SBM based testing, datagrid-sbm-0 and datagrid-sbm-1.

Modified: branches/JBPAPP_5_1_datagrid/testsuite/imports/server-config.xml
===================================================================
--- branches/JBPAPP_5_1_datagrid/testsuite/imports/server-config.xml	2010-10-25 20:41:41 UTC (rev 108914)
+++ branches/JBPAPP_5_1_datagrid/testsuite/imports/server-config.xml	2010-10-25 21:32:03 UTC (rev 108915)
@@ -1396,33 +1396,60 @@
        <sysproperty key="jgroups.udp.ip_ttl" value="${jbosstest.udp.ip_ttl}" />
        <sysproperty key="xb.builder.useUnorderedSequence" value="true" />
     </server>
-    <server name="datagrid-0" host="${node0}" httpPort="8180" rmiPort="1199">
+   	<!-- datagrid configs not based on SBM -->
+    <!-- <server name="datagrid-0" host="${node0}" hasWebServer="false"> -->
+    <server name="datagrid-0" host="${node0}">
        <jvmarg value="-Xms128m" />
        <jvmarg value="-Xmx512m" />
        <jvmarg value="-XX:MaxPermSize=512m" />
        <jvmarg value="-XX:+HeapDumpOnOutOfMemoryError" />
        <jvmarg value="-XX:-UseGCOverheadLimit" />
-       <sysproperty key="jboss.service.binding.set" value="ports-01" />
        <sysproperty key="java.endorsed.dirs" value="${jboss.dist}/lib/endorsed" />
        <sysproperty key="java.net.preferIPv4Stack" value="true" />
-       <!-- most JGroups properties provided by SBM -->
        <sysproperty key="jgroups.udp.ip_ttl" value="${jbosstest.udp.ip_ttl}" />
        <sysproperty key="xb.builder.useUnorderedSequence" value="true" />
     </server>
-    <server name="datagrid-1" host="${node0}" httpPort="8280" rmiPort="1299">
+    <!-- <server name="datagrid-1" host="${node1}"  hasWebServer="false"> -->
+    <server name="datagrid-1" host="${node1}">
        <jvmarg value="-Xms128m" />
        <jvmarg value="-Xmx512m" />
        <jvmarg value="-XX:MaxPermSize=512m" />
        <jvmarg value="-XX:+HeapDumpOnOutOfMemoryError" />
        <jvmarg value="-XX:-UseGCOverheadLimit" />
-       <sysproperty key="jboss.service.binding.set" value="ports-02" />
        <sysproperty key="java.endorsed.dirs" value="${jboss.dist}/lib/endorsed" />
        <sysproperty key="java.net.preferIPv4Stack" value="true" />
-       <!-- most JGroups properties provided by SBM -->
        <sysproperty key="jgroups.udp.ip_ttl" value="${jbosstest.udp.ip_ttl}" />
        <sysproperty key="xb.builder.useUnorderedSequence" value="true" />
     </server>
    	
+   	<!-- datagrid configs based on SBM -->
+   	<server name="datagrid-sbm-0" host="${node0}" httpPort="8180" rmiPort="1199">
+   	   <jvmarg value="-Xms128m" />
+   	   <jvmarg value="-Xmx512m" />
+   	   <jvmarg value="-XX:MaxPermSize=512m" />
+   	   <jvmarg value="-XX:+HeapDumpOnOutOfMemoryError" />
+   	   <jvmarg value="-XX:-UseGCOverheadLimit" />
+   	   <sysproperty key="jboss.service.binding.set" value="ports-01" />
+   	   <sysproperty key="java.endorsed.dirs" value="${jboss.dist}/lib/endorsed" />
+   	   <sysproperty key="java.net.preferIPv4Stack" value="true" />
+   	   <!-- most JGroups properties provided by SBM -->
+   	   <sysproperty key="jgroups.udp.ip_ttl" value="${jbosstest.udp.ip_ttl}" />
+   	   <sysproperty key="xb.builder.useUnorderedSequence" value="true" />
+   	</server>
+   	<server name="datagrid-sbm-1" host="${node0}" httpPort="8280" rmiPort="1299">
+   	   <jvmarg value="-Xms128m" />
+   	   <jvmarg value="-Xmx512m" />
+   	   <jvmarg value="-XX:MaxPermSize=512m" />
+   	   <jvmarg value="-XX:+HeapDumpOnOutOfMemoryError" />
+   	   <jvmarg value="-XX:-UseGCOverheadLimit" />
+   	   <sysproperty key="jboss.service.binding.set" value="ports-02" />
+   	   <sysproperty key="java.endorsed.dirs" value="${jboss.dist}/lib/endorsed" />
+   	   <sysproperty key="java.net.preferIPv4Stack" value="true" />
+   	   <!-- most JGroups properties provided by SBM -->
+   	   <sysproperty key="jgroups.udp.ip_ttl" value="${jbosstest.udp.ip_ttl}" />
+   	   <sysproperty key="xb.builder.useUnorderedSequence" value="true" />
+   	</server>
+   	
    </server:config>
 
     <!-- A macro for printing sleep before going into sleep

Modified: branches/JBPAPP_5_1_datagrid/testsuite/src/main/org/jboss/test/cluster/datagrid/test/HotRodClientTestCase.java
===================================================================
--- branches/JBPAPP_5_1_datagrid/testsuite/src/main/org/jboss/test/cluster/datagrid/test/HotRodClientTestCase.java	2010-10-25 20:41:41 UTC (rev 108914)
+++ branches/JBPAPP_5_1_datagrid/testsuite/src/main/org/jboss/test/cluster/datagrid/test/HotRodClientTestCase.java	2010-10-25 21:32:03 UTC (rev 108915)
@@ -22,7 +22,7 @@
 package org.jboss.test.cluster.datagrid.test;
 
 import java.util.Properties;
-import org.jboss.test.JBossTestCase;
+import org.jboss.test.JBossClusteredTestCase;
 import junit.framework.Test;
 
 /**
@@ -32,7 +32,7 @@
  * @version $Revision: $
  */
 public class HotRodClientTestCase
-   extends JBossTestCase
+   extends JBossClusteredTestCase
 {
    
    public HotRodClientTestCase(String name)



More information about the jboss-cvs-commits mailing list